Bobby Edwards – Registered Physiotherapist

Originally from the lower mainland, Bobby graduated with a Masters Degree in Physiotherapy from UBC. He has completed certification in Functional Dry Needling (IMS/intramuscular stimulation) from Kinetacore and a Certificate in Anatomical Acupuncture with the AFCI.

Bobby has continued to develop his manual therapy skills with post-graduate training in orthopaedics, osteopathic manual therapy, Craniosacral Therapy, Neural Manipulation and Visceral Manipulation. Additionally, he has completed the Connect Therapy Series with Dr. LJ Lee, which he uses to integrate his various treatments. 

Further, he has training in concussion management, dizziness, and vestibular rehabilitation. Bobby seeks to address the core of his client’s movement dysfunction and promote active engagement in the recovery and performance optimization process.
